New York – The New York Liberty overcame injury setbacks to defeat the Washington Mystics with a score of 89-63 on Thursday night. Despite the absences of Sabrina Ionescu and Jonquel Jones, Breanna Stewart, Emma Meesseman, and Marine Johannes took the lead to guide the Liberty to a resounding victory over the Mystics. This triumph solidifies their position in fifth place in the standings as the WNBA regular season enters its final phase. Ionescu suffered a left toe injury at the end of Wednesday’s training, while Jones didn’t feel well on Thursday morning, which added her to the injury list at the last minute. New York was also affected by the absences of Natasha Cloud (broken nose) and Nyara Sabally (knee), leaving the team with only eight players available at the start of the game.
The Liberty got their star, Breanna Stewart, back on Monday after she missed 13 games due to a bone bruise in her right knee. Stewart, although with minute restrictions and playing only 24 minutes, scored 12 points and grabbed 9 rebounds. Meesseman led the team with 15 points, while Johannes scored 14 to keep the Liberty seven games ahead of the Minnesota Lynx, league leaders.
